Are you ready to journey into the spectral heart of the French Quarter at the Andrew Jackson Hotel? Brace yourselves as we, together with Jennifer Talley from the New Orleans Paranormal Society, peel back the layers of this notoriously haunted location. A tragic past envelops this site, once a Spanish school and orphanage that met a fiery end, resulting in untimely deaths. As we tread lightly, we unveil the tales of Armand, Walter, and Paul - spirits forever trapped in time, each with their harrowing narratives.
Join us as we delve deeper into the mysteries that shroud the Andrew Jackson Hotel. Experience the peculiar, non-human energy that dwells within its walls, an energy so unique it rejects traditional paranormal equipment. Through the insight of mediums, we unravel this energy as the amalgamation of various spirits. Offering tobacco and coffee as a form of respect, we witness some unexpected events that will leave you gripping your seats.
As we bid adieu to the Andrew Jackson Hotel, we depart with some valuable insights for those daredevils who wish to explore haunted locations on their own. Learn about the different levels of Loa, and the criticality of respect and caution in the realm of the paranormal. Strap in for this thrilling episode that seamlessly weaves history, mystery, and the macabre into an unforgettable narrative.
